大家好!今天,我们来聊聊如何用链表解决一个有趣的问题,这个问题来自上海交通大学在线评测系统(SJTu OJ)的题目1368,题目的名字叫做“丁姐的猴子”。通过这个题目,我们可以深入理解链表的操作技巧和数据结构的应用。
首先,我们需要了解题目背景。在这个问题中,丁姐有一群猴子,她需要按照某种规则对它们进行排序或者操作。这听起来是不是很有趣呢?我们要做的就是编写一个程序,模拟这个过程,帮助丁姐更好地管理她的猴子。
接下来,我们来看一下如何使用链表来实现这个功能。链表是一种动态的数据结构,非常适合用来处理这种需要频繁插入和删除元素的问题。我们可以创建一个节点类,每个节点包含猴子的信息以及指向下一个节点的指针。然后,通过一系列的操作,如插入、删除和遍历等,完成题目要求的任务。
最后,让我们一起动手实践吧!挑战一下自己,看看是否能够成功地完成这个有趣的题目。通过这个练习,不仅能提高我们的编程能力,还能加深对链表的理解。如果你遇到了困难,别担心,多查阅资料,多思考,相信你一定可以找到解决问题的方法!
希望大家都能在这个过程中有所收获,享受编程带来的乐趣!🚀